diff --git a/service-command/src/main/java/com/lanyuanxiaoyao/service/command/commands/CompactionCommand.java b/service-command/src/main/java/com/lanyuanxiaoyao/service/command/commands/CompactionCommand.java index bdea9a1..6f6276f 100644 --- a/service-command/src/main/java/com/lanyuanxiaoyao/service/command/commands/CompactionCommand.java +++ b/service-command/src/main/java/com/lanyuanxiaoyao/service/command/commands/CompactionCommand.java @@ -40,6 +40,16 @@ public class CompactionCommand extends AbstractUtilShellComponent { this.launchersService = launchersService; } + @ShellMethod("启动全部表压缩") + public void compactionAll() { + scheduleService.scheduleAllTable(); + } + + @ShellMethod("启动全部重点表压缩") + public void compactionAllForce() { + scheduleService.scheduleAllFocus(); + } + @ShellMethod("启动表压缩任务") public String compactionRun( @ShellOption(help = "Flink job id") Long flinkJobId,